Red Bean Retinol Pore Dead Fill Drop is a wash-off peeling gel that helps with dead skin care before face cleansing. It uses the retinol line to condition skin texture, and it finishes lightly after rubbing and rinsing. It is convenient for those concerned about pores and skin texture to use as a 1-2 times a week routine.
